Laboratory Technician

United States Department Of Agriculture, USDA
08.2022 - 08.2023
  • Sample management (e.g., aliquoting and storage)
  • Sample preparation (e.g., sample purification, extraction, derivatization)
  • Sample analyses using HPLC with fluorescence detector (Agilent 1200 HPLC using OpenLAB CDS software),
  • Sample analyses using LC-MS (Sciex ExionLC – Sciex 65+ QTRAP mass spectrometer with Analyst software for running samples, and Multiquant software for raw data analysis)
  • Sample analyses using ICP-MS (Perkin Elmer NexION 2000 using Syngistix software)
  • Raw data analysis (e.g. check your chromatograms and peak integration) and quality control and management (you checked that your data is OK)
  • Laboratory safety (e.g., checking the eye wash and shower, disposal chemical and biohazard waste)
